Bereinigung Von Daten
Swipe um das Menü anzuzeigen
Reale Datensätze enthalten häufig uneinheitliche Formatierungen, überflüssige Leerzeichen und unübersichtliche Textwerte. In diesem Kapitel werden Kundendaten bereinigt und standardisiert, bevor sie für Suchen und Berichte verwendet werden.
Laden Sie den Kundendatensatz herunter und importieren Sie ihn in Excel, bevor Sie mit den Übungen beginnen.
TRIM und PROPER
=PROPER(TRIM(Customers!B2))
TRIM(): entfernt überflüssige Leerzeichen;PROPER(): korrigiert die Groß- und Kleinschreibung.
Groß-/Kleinschreibungsfunktionen
=UPPER(TRIM(Customers!B2))
=LOWER(TRIM(Customers!B2))
UPPER(): wandelt Text in Großbuchstaben um;LOWER(): wandelt Text in Kleinbuchstaben um.
SUBSTITUTE-Funktion
=SUBSTITUTE(Customers!C2, " ", "")
" ": zu ersetzendes Zeichen;"": Ersatzwert;- Entfernt alle Leerzeichen aus dem E-Mail-Wert.
Funktionen zur Textextraktion
=RIGHT(A2, 3)
=LEFT(A2, 2)
=MID(A2, 2, 3)
RIGHT(): extrahiert Text vom Ende;LEFT(): extrahiert Text vom Anfang;MID(): extrahiert Text aus der Mitte.
TEXT-Funktion
=TEXT(Customers!D2, "MMM YYYY")
Konvertiert:
15/03/2023 → Mar 2023
Gehe zu:
Data → Get Data → From Text/CSV
Vorschau des Datensatzes vor dem Laden in Excel.
Verwenden:
Use First Row as Headers
Lade den Datensatz in ein neues Arbeitsblatt.
Erstelle ein neues Arbeitsblatt mit dem Namen:
Customers_Clean
Füge die folgenden Spalten hinzu:
Customer_ID
Full_Name_Clean
Gebe in die erste Customer_ID-Zelle ein:
=Customers!A2
Ziehe die Formel die Spalte hinunter.
Gebe in die erste Full_Name_Clean-Zelle ein:
=PROPER(TRIM(Customers!B2))
Ziehe die Formel die Spalte hinunter.
Gebe in eine neue Spalte ein:
=SUBSTITUTE(Customers!C2, " ", "")
Dies entfernt ungültige Leerzeichen aus E-Mail-Adressen.
Rechtsseitige Extraktion:
=RIGHT(A2, 3)
Mittlere Extraktion:
=MID(A2, 2, 3)
Gebe ein:
=TEXT(Customers!D2, "MMM YYYY")
Dies standardisiert das Berichtsformat für Datumsangaben.
1. Warum reicht TRIM allein nicht aus, um E-Mail-Adressen zu bereinigen?
2. Was bewirkt diese Formel?
3. Welchen Zweck erfüllt die Funktion TEXT in dieser Lektion?
Danke für Ihr Feedback!
Fragen Sie AI
Fragen Sie AI
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en